ML52 WRU is a 2002 Renault Laguna in Blue with a 1,870c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 16 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 75%.
Across all 2002 Renault Laguna models, the average MOT pass rate is 63.6% with a typical mileage of 80,999 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Renault Laguna fails its MOT is track rod end ball joint has excessive play, accounting for 187,578 recorded failures. If you're considering buying ML52 WRU,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
